For the week starting Friday, April 11, Times are E.S.T., subject to change.
World's Great Novels (Fri. 11:30p.m., NBC). First of four programs dramatizing Balzac's César Birotteau.
Orchestras of the Nation (Sat. 3 p.m., NBC). The Southern Symphony Orchestra (of Columbia, S.C.) in the Bach-Ormandy choral prelude, Sleepers Awake, Beethoven's Sixth (Pastoral) Symphony and Wagner's prelude to Die Meistersinger. Conductor: Carl Bamberger.
Theatre Guild on the Air (Sun 10 p.m., ABC). Wilde's The Importance of Being Earnest, with John Gielgud and other members of the Broadway cast.
